Aging is an inevitable part of life, yet the pace at which we age hinges largely on our lifestyle choices. Indicators like fine lines, low energy, and dry skin don't appear overnight; rather, they accumulate as a result of long-term habits. Factors such as stress, poor diet, inadequate sleep, dehydration, and minimal physical activity all contribute to premature aging.
On a positive note, you can mitigate early signs of aging through simple daily adjustments. These habits are easy to adopt and don't involve costly interventions. Anyone, regardless of age, can embrace them to enhance their health and vitality.
Here's a detailed, user-friendly guide to five habits that can help slow aging naturally.
Water is among the most powerful natural remedies for maintaining youthfulness. Many individuals remain unaware of their dehydration, which leads to dull and fatigued skin. Adequate hydration keeps the skin plump and promotes optimal organ function.
Eliminates toxins detrimental to the skin
Maintains skin's softness and elasticity
Facilitates smooth joint movement
Aids in digestion
Alleviates fatigue and headaches
Aim to consume at least seven to eight glasses of water daily.
Starting your day with warm lemon water can be beneficial.
Sleep serves as the body’s natural restoration period. Quality rest enables skin regeneration, muscle recovery, and mental reset. Insufficient sleep accelerates the visible signs of aging.
Diminishes dark circles and tired-looking eyes
Reduces wrinkle formation
Regulates hormonal balance
Enhances mood and concentration
Keeps the mind sharp
Adults need around seven to eight hours of quality sleep, with children and teens requiring slightly more.
Regular late nights can lead to premature aging, even in youth.
Diet strongly influences skin appearance and overall health. Consuming fresh fruits, vegetables, nuts, seeds, and protein-rich foods nourishes the body, shielding the skin from damage.
Fruits: blueberries, oranges, papaya, grapes
Vegetables: spinach, tomatoes, carrots, beetroot
Healthy Fats: avocados, almonds, walnuts, seeds
Proteins: lentils, chickpeas, paneer, tofu
Nutritious Beverages: coconut water, herbal teas
Such foods provide antioxidants, the natural substances that combat damage from stress, pollution, and UV rays.
Limit intake of sugar, processed snacks, fried items, and soft drinks, as these weaken collagen, the protein responsible for skin firmness.
Exposure to sunlight is a major factor contributing to premature aging. UV rays can harm skin layers, resulting in wrinkles, tanning, and uneven pigmentation.
Triggers dark spots
Compromises collagen strength
Dries out the skin
Promotes premature wrinkles
Apply SPF 30 or greater daily, even on overcast days.
Reapply sunscreen for prolonged outdoor activities.
Wearing hats, sunglasses, and finding shade can also benefit your skin.
Regular movement is essential for youthful vitality. Exercise enhances blood circulation, delivering oxygen and nutrients to the skin, while supporting heart health and reducing stress.
Boosts energy levels
Helps manage weight
Reduces stress hormones
Strengthens muscles and bones
Offers the skin a natural glow
You don't need a gym membership.
Simple activities like walking, stretching, yoga, cycling, or dancing for 20–30 minutes each day can make a significant impact.
To enhance outcomes, consider:
Brief meditation or breathing exercises
Minimizing sugar and junk food consumption
Avoiding smoking and limiting alcohol intake
Maintaining a simple skincare regime
Engaging in stimulating activities like reading
Taking short breaks during stressful periods
Aging is not merely physical; mental wellness influences how youthful you appear and feel.
While aging is a natural part of life, its early onset can be managed. Hydrating, getting ample rest, consuming natural foods, safeguarding the skin from sun damage, and staying active can contribute to maintaining a youthful appearance both inside and out. Practicing these small daily habits can lead to remarkable improvements in your long-term health.
